Warning Signs You Need Dehumidification Services
Catching these signs early can save you a fortune and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these warning signs they’re a clear indication that your home needs dehumidification services.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ell in your home is a sign of excess moisture. Don’t try to cover it up with air fresheners it’s a sign of a bigger issue that needs to be addressed.
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Water stains are a clear indication of a leak or high humidity levels. Don’t ignore them, they can lead to costly repairs if left unchecked.
Condensation on Windows and Walls
Condensation on your windows and walls is a sign of excess moisture in the air. Don’t let it build up, it can lead to mold growth and structural damage.
Peeling Paint and Warped Wood
Peeling paint and warped wood are signs of high humidity levels. Don’t let it go unchecked, it can lead to costly repairs and safety hazards.

Dehumidification Services v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ill in the kitchen | Yes | No | You can easily clean it up and dry the area yourself. |
| Basement flooded with several inches of water | No | Yes | It’s a large area that need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ry out. |
| Musty odors in the attic | Maybe | Yes | It’s a sign of excess moisture that needs a thorough assessment and treatment. |
| Water damage in the bathroom | No | Yes | It’s a confined space that need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ry out. |
| High humidity levels in the living room | Maybe | Yes | It’s a sign of a larger issue that needs a thorough assessment and treatment. |

Dehumidification Services Cost in Clearfield, UT
The cost of dehumidification services varies dep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Clearfield, UT.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more depending on the scope of the project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of the issue |
| Equipment Installation | $500 – $1,500 | Type and quality of equipment, size of affected area |
| Monitoring and Maintenance | $100 – $300 | Frequency of monitoring, complexity of the issue |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$100 – $200 | Size of affected area, complexity of the issue |
| Emergency Services (after hours) | $200 – $500 | Time of day, complexity of the issue |
